An Giang - what is the most beautiful season?
When asked about the best time to explore An Giang, Viet Anh did not hesitate to share that the period from May to October is the most ideal. "May - June has the festival of Lady Chua Xu Nui Sam, attracting a large number of pilgrims. From June to August, the fruit gardens are ripe, a great time to explore the rich gardens of the West. In particular, September - October is the season of ripe rice, when the golden fields are interspersed with rows of green palm trees, which is also the time when the Seven Mountains bull racing festival of the Khmer people takes place," he said.
Besides, for those who love trekking and cloud hunting, the rainy season from June to August is the ideal time to climb Cam Mountain, where visitors can admire the sea of floating clouds every early morning.

Unmissable experiences
According to Viet Anh, it would be a pity to come to An Giang without exploring the palmyra palm fields in the ripe rice season or trekking Cam Mountain to hunt for clouds. He described: "The rows of palmyra palm trees reflecting on the golden rice fields in Tri Ton and Tinh Bien create a picturesque scene. Standing on the top of Cam Mountain in the early morning, you will feel like you are lost in a fairyland, when clouds float under your feet and the dawn dyes the sky pink."

And if anyone asks Viet Anh where he would take a friend who is visiting An Giang for the first time, his answer is always Cam Mountain. Not only is it the highest mountain in the West, it also has spectacular scenery, fresh air and impressive shooting angles.

From the top of the mountain, visitors can take in a panoramic view of a large area, especially at dawn or dusk - when the light dyes the landscape golden, creating incredibly beautiful photos. In addition, Cam Mountain also has many interesting attractions such as Thuy Liem Lake, Van Linh Pagoda, giant Maitreya Buddha statue... bringing both natural and spiritual experiences typical of An Giang.
